The Crimson Tide pulled away after a sloppy first half to defeat the Rutgers Scarlet Knights.
The No. 9 Alabama basketball program had to dig deep, playing on the second night of a back-to-back, but leaned on its senior star to pull away in the second half to defeat the Rutgers Scarlet Knights 95-90.
Alabama struggled to get its offense going in the first half after a physical battle with No. 6 Houston the night before. The Crimson Tide committed 11 first-half turnovers limiting the offensive production, luckily Rutgers struggled from the floor in the first frame only making 45-percent with one made 3-point shot to cash in just nine points off the Alabama turnovers.
The teams went into halftime tied at 41, and, despite being double-digit underdogs on the evening, Rutgers stayed competitive throughout the contest.
